Backflow repair services involve diagnosing and fixing issues related to backflow preventers, which are devices installed in plumbing systems to prevent contaminated water from flowing back into clean water supplies. These services typically include inspecting the device for damage or wear, replacing faulty components, and ensuring the entire system is functioning correctly. Proper backflow prevention is essential for maintaining water safety and compliance with local health and safety regulations. Skilled technicians utilize specialized tools and techniques to address a range of backflow-related problems efficiently and effectively.
Problems that backflow repair services help resolve often stem from device malfunctions, corrosion, or blockages that compromise the integrity of the plumbing system. Common signs of backflow issues include unexplained water discoloration, odors, or a sudden drop in water pressure. If left unaddressed, these problems can lead to contamination of drinking water supplies and potential health risks. Repair services aim to restore the proper operation of backflow preventers, preventing cross-contamination and ensuring that water quality remains safe for household or commercial use.

Repair Costs - Backflow repair services typically range from $150 to $600, depending on the extent of the issue. For example, minor repairs may cost around $150, while more complex fixes can reach $600 or more.
Replacement Expenses - Replacing a backflow preventer generally costs between $400 and $1,200, with prices varying based on the model and installation requirements. Standard models tend to be on the lower end, while specialized units are more expensive.
Labor Fees - Labor charges for backflow repair services usually fall between $75 and $150 per hour. The total labor cost depends on the complexity and duration of the repair or replacement work.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as permits or inspection fees may add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These costs vary depending on local regulations and spec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
